What is Integrative Treatment?
It's a tax bonus paid via tax return, if not requested directly on the pay slip. Amounts up to 1,200 euros per year (100 euros per month), based on your overall income.
The supplementary treatment is a tax benefit that aims to support income from employment by reducing income tax and increasing net salary.
Who is it for?
You are entitled to supplementary treatment if:
- You have a total income up to 15,000 euros per year, or
- You have a income between 15,001 and 28,000 euros, but only if the gross tax exceeds the applicable deductions. In this case, the bonus may also be partial.
No need to apply: If it was not paid to you in your paycheck, you can still recover it in the tax return (730 or Income Tax Form).
